Health prepares offered in the marketplaces are classified according to just how much of the health care costs the insurance company pays Visit this link and just how much the consumer pays. Generally the higher the out-of-pocket costs-- the more you pay in deductibles, coinsurance and copayments-- the lower the premium. Platinum has the highest premiums, but lowest out-of-pocket costs. Bear in mind these are general categories. The projected out-of-pocket expenses are averages. Strategies in the very same metal category may attain the cost split in various.
